Senior Pharmacist Salary in Greenbelt, MD: $178,338 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of pharmacists working in Greenbelt, MD —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$178,338/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1051. Strip back Greenbelt's price premium (BEA RPP 109.3, 9% above national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$163,164 in average-cost America. The 20%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Pharmacist Earnings in Greenbelt
Delving into what drives senior pharmacist pay in MD, specialization plays a significant role. Greenbelt pharmacists focusing on areas such as oncology (BCOP), ambulatory care (BCACP), or critical care (BCCCP) can command premium pay, as these expertise areas are essential in high-demand healthcare environments. Compensation varies notably across employer types, with hospital settings typically offering higher salaries compared to retail chains like CVS or Walgreens, which face challenges due to market consolidation. Senior roles such as pharmacist-in-charge (PIC) or clinical pharmacy specialist not only reflect an upward mobility in the profession but also resonate with increased compensation opportunities. Advanced credentials, including a PharmD and BPS board certifications, are pivotal in elevating a pharmacist's standing, directly impacting salary potential. Factors like board certification stipends, shift differentials, and residency-trained premiums further enhance what senior pharmacists in Greenbelt can expect to earn, ensuring their contributions are both recognized and rewarded in a competitive healthcare market.
